About This Item

Charles Scribner's Sons, 1936. Book. Illus. by Thomas Fogarty. Very Good. Pictorial Hard Cover. 1st Edition. 8vo - over 7¾" - 9¾" Tall (Large). Gift Inscription On Top Of Front Endpaper Dated Valentine Day 1962 And Christmas 1937 On Bottom Of Same Page. Small, Minor Brown Stains Near Top And Bottom Edges Of Front Cover. Normal Aging And Shelf Wear..
